Color: #21697C

#21697C Color Information

#21697C is a dark color. The closest websafe version is #21697C. A complement of this color would be #7D3521, perceived brightness is 0.34, and the grayscale version is #4E4E4E.

In the HSL color space, this color has a hue angle of 193°,a saturation of 58%, and a lightness of 31%.The HSV representation shows a hue of 193°, a saturation of 73%, and a value of 49%.

In a RGB color space, #21697C is composed of 13% red, 41% green and 49%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 73% cyan, 15% magenta, 0% yellow and 51% black.

In the Yxy color space, this color is represented as Y: 11.69, x: 0.2465, and y: 0.3205.
